Beersel Castle, built between 1300 and 1310 under Jean II, Duke of Brabant, anchors this Flemish town just south-west of Brussels. The municipality is also known for two traditional geuze breweries — Oud Beersel and 3 Fonteinen — and for local specialities including mandjeskaas, a white cheese stored in pocket-sized baskets, typically paired with geuze. Guillaume Dufay, the 15th-century Franco-Flemish composer, is thought to have been born here.
